H.Y. Peng is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Environmental Engineering and Computational Mechanics. According to data from OpenAlex, H.Y. Peng has authored 37 papers receiving a total of 826 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Aerospace Engineering, 28 papers in Environmental Engineering and 12 papers in Computational Mechanics. Recurrent topics in H.Y. Peng’s work include Wind and Air Flow Studies (28 papers), Wind Energy Research and Development (23 papers) and Aerodynamics and Fluid Dynamics Research (19 papers). H.Y. Peng is often cited by papers focused on Wind and Air Flow Studies (28 papers), Wind Energy Research and Development (23 papers) and Aerodynamics and Fluid Dynamics Research (19 papers). H.Y. Peng collaborates with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United Kingdom. H.Y. Peng's co-authors include Heung‐Fai Lam, H.J. Liu, Gang Hu, Junlei Wang, Kun Lin, Zhen Su, Guoping Li, K.C.S. Kwok, Siu‐Kui Au and Jian Yang and has published in prestigious journ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Energy Conversion and Management and Energy.
